Transaction 127687995e40d147f5c99aeecd059912336fedc50888679bd7c0d9c1bdac1937

1 Input
2 Outputs
  • 127687995e40d147f5c99aeecd059912336fedc50888679bd7c0d9c1bdac1937:0
  • value  644678
    address  3F8TsxiD3NxcuynKkvFM7J77HSa6R4rJxj
  • 127687995e40d147f5c99aeecd059912336fedc50888679bd7c0d9c1bdac1937:1
  • value  1741627
    address  121RPD6tMw4jUZfixHFtWkQMxquF3sCqyi